Had A, D And C For Placenta After Delivery. Ultrasound Showed Uterus With Clots And Blood. Had Misoprostal, Having Fever. Advice?

Question: Hello, i had a baby 4-1-13, then 2 weeks later had a d&c for left over clots or placenta, this procedure was done 4-17-13, and today 4-25-13 i went for my follow up and they did a ultrasound and the dr said that my uterus is full of clots and blood again! He said that he made sure everything was out that he looked with a camara!!! He said he dosent kown whats happening why they keep coming back!!! He gave me some pills to pass the clots at home i took 3 pills 2 hrs ago and know i have a fever of 100.2 i called the nurse and she said that this pill (Misoprostol) gave that side effect. Is it true? also what can be causing my uters to keep having clots and blood?????? Plz help!!!

Hello
Thanks for your query.
You seem to be suffering from retained placental tissues.
Due to failure of the uterus to contract after delivery, blood clots keep recurring.
There are some reasons for this.
Anemia, hypothyroidism, uncontrolled diabetes, renal disease etc.
Extremely traumatic delivery, overdistension of uterus due to big baby,twins etc, excessive handling of the uterus during delivery, post delivery infection, suboptimum nutrition - all could be reasons.
It is rare for this to recur after a curretage once.
Misoprost helps the uterus to contract, and thus the collected blood clots are pushed out.
It can lead to slight rise in temperature.
You might require a repeat D and C.
if you have severe bleeding, you can need blood transfusions also.
Rarely, in uncontrollable conditions, ligation of blood vessels supplying the uterus, or a hysterectomy maybe needed.
Please stay under medical supervision, and follow medical advice.

It's been 2 days since I took the medication to contract my utures, I only bleed that day that u took it and past 2 clots, then the next day the bleeding was very VERY minimal, then today I'm bleeding alittle bit more. Is this normal? I didn't have ANY pain at ALL, like they said I would with the medication! Did it work even if I only bleed very little and past 2 clots?
The dr orderd a CMP and kidneys look fine, I'm hyperthyroid TSH 0.27
I did have a very traumatic delivery. Also if it was retained placenta wouldn't my pg test show as positive or my hcg levels would be high?

I did not say retained placenta, but retained placental tissues or blood clots, which would not cause a positive pregnancy test or positive HCG, as it is not viable placental tissue.
The medication would work sometimes without pain also.
You should pass blood clots if they were seen again on ultrasound.
You mentioned that you took the pills only a few hours back.
Please give it 2 days to have maximum effect.
